We boarded the U.S Coast Guard Cutter Henry Blake! it is based at a Naval Station in Everett Washington and it’s primary mission is the maintenance of 80 lighted, 39 unlighted, and 65 shore-based Bouy Tenders. They also perform search and rescue, law enforcement and environmental protection.
